Jane Hyun is a Global Leadership Strategist, author, and the founder of Hyun & Associates, where she helps leaders drive innovation through her Cultural Fluency Framework. An alumna of Cornell University, she is described by colleagues as engaging, astute, and an outstanding facilitator.

Jane is a passionate advocate for the AAPI community, with a specific focus on creating solutions and safe spaces to support the well-being of AAPI youth. She also actively follows and promotes leadership literature, particularly works that champion diversity and inclusion.

She is an award-winning author and has been recognized as the #1 Global Coach for Cultural Fluency.
